In a surprising turn of events, Donald Trump capitulated and signed a bill mandating the release of the Justice Department’s files concerning Jeffrey Epstein, a notorious figure in American history. Despite previous attempts to dissuade Republican lawmakers from supporting the release, Trump reversed course under the looming prospect of public opposition. His shift in stance was accompanied by a statement emphasizing the need to focus on past achievements. Trump’s declaration on Truth Social, confirming the signing of the bill to release the Epstein files, highlighted his involvement in the process, despite dubbing the release as a “Democrat hoax” with anticipated repercussions.
The subsequent press conference led by Attorney General Pam Bondi and FBI Director Kash Patel, primarily focusing on a fugitive Canadian drug trafficker, was unexpectedly confronted with queries regarding the Epstein Files. Bondi’s responses, emphasizing compliance with the law, transparency, and victim encouragement, left lingering uncertainties. The unfolding situation indicates a meticulous release process of unclassified materials within 30 days, subject to specific restrictions to safeguard ongoing investigations and privacy concerns.

In a bid to engage with political figures, Trump’s invitation to Zohran Mamdani, the Mayor-elect of New York, for a meeting at the White House has sparked curiosity and apprehension. Mamdani’s intention to address critical issues affecting New Yorkers, including affordability challenges, signals a diplomatic approach to bridge ideological divides. The upcoming encounter between Trump and Mamdani presents an opportunity for constructive dialogue on pressing societal concerns.
